Dubbed “The ONE VOICE Minute” the latest edition is on Veterans Day.On Veterans Day we celebrate all veterans of our armed forces for their service to our great country. As far back as the Revolutionary War Italian Americans have served. Many Colonial regiments contain the names of hundreds of Italian American patriots, officers and enlisted men, who fought and died in bringing about this country’s Independence.
In the first World War, Italian American young men enlisted in large numbers. It was estimated that, during the two years of the war (1917-18), Italian American servicemen made up approximately 12% of the total American forces, a disproportionately high percentage of the total. And, in World War II Italian Americans were the largest ethnic group to serve in our armed forces. Find out more interesting facts related to Veterans Day in the new edition of The ONE VOICE Minute.

IAOVC is different from all other Italian American organizations in that its sole focus and objective is to educate and fight bias, stereotyping and discrimination against Italian Americans. IAOVC is an IRS-Registered 501(c)3 non-profit.
IAOVC issues a regular email newsletter, “The Alfano Digest,” to more than 5,000 individuals and Italian American organizations nationwide. Written and compiled by Dr. Manny Alfano, Founder and President of IAOVC, the Digest issues alerts on instances of bias, stereotyping, discrimination and defamation and activates the IAOVC nationwide network of “Defenders” who respond through calls, emails, faxes, letters and demonstrations where necessary.
